Ingredients
For this flavorful Greek yogurt egg salad, you will need the following ingredients:
– Hard-boiled eggs: 6 large
– Greek yogurt: 1/2 cup
– Dijon mustard: 1 tablespoon
– Celery, finely chopped: 1/2 cup
– Red onion, finely diced: 1/4 cup
– Fresh dill, chopped: 2 tablespoons
– Fresh parsley, chopped: 2 tablespoons
– Lemon juice: 1 tablespoon
– Salt and pepper to taste
Feel free to customize this recipe by adding ingredients like avocado, bell peppers, or pickles based on your preference. You can also adjust the seasoning to suit your taste buds, making this Greek yogurt egg salad truly your own creation.
Step-by-Step Instructions
1. Start by boiling the eggs until they are hard-boiled. Once cooked, peel the eggs and chop them into small pieces.
2. In a mixing bowl, combine the Greek yogurt, Dijon mustard, chopped celery, diced red onion, fresh dill, fresh parsley, lemon juice, salt, and pepper.
3. Add the chopped hard-boiled eggs to the yogurt mixture and gently fold everything together until well combined.
4. Taste the salad and adjust the seasoning if needed, adding more salt, pepper, or lemon juice according to your preference.
5. Once the salad is well mixed and seasoned to your liking, cover it and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ld together.
6. Serve the Greek yogurt egg salad chilled, garnished with additional fresh herbs if desired. Enjoy it on its own, as a sandwich filling, or paired with your favorite sides for a complete meal.
Expert Tips for Success
To achieve the best results with this Greek yogurt egg salad recipe, consider the following expert tips:
– Use fresh, high-quality ingredients for a vibrant and flavorful salad.
– Adjust the amount of Greek yogurt to reach your desired level of creaminess.
– Experiment with different herbs and spices to customize the flavor profile to your liking.
– Make sure the hard-boiled eggs are cooled completely before mixing them with the yogurt to prevent the salad from becoming watery.
– For a creamier texture, mash some of the eggs with a fork while leaving others chopped for a varied consistency.

Variations and Substitutions
There are endless possibilities for customizing this Greek yogurt egg salad to suit your preferences or dietary needs. Here are some variations and substitutions you can try:
– Substitute the Greek yogurt with plain yogurt or mayonnaise for a different flavor profile.
– Add diced avocado for extra creaminess and a boost of healthy fats.
– Incorporate chopped bell peppers or cucumbers for a refreshing crunch.
– Sprinkle in some paprika or cayenne pepper for a hint of spice.
– For a Mediterranean twist, mix in some olives and feta cheese.

FAQs
Q: Can I make this Greek yogurt egg salad ahead of time?
A: Yes, you can prepare the salad a day in advance and store it in the refrigerator in an airtight container. Just give it a gentle stir before serving to freshen up the flavors.
Q: Can I use flavored Greek yogurt in this recipe?
A: While plain Greek yogurt is recommended for the base recipe, you can experiment with flavored varieties like garlic or herb-infused yogurt for a unique twist.
Q: How long will this egg salad last in the refrigerator?
A: When stored properly, this Greek yogurt egg salad can last up to 3-4 days in the refrigerator. Make sure to keep it chilled and consume it within the recommended timeframe for the best quality.
